Equivalence Check (LEC)
Doctrine (v0.1.50): 把修法寫進工具,而非寫進 prompt. Programs first; AI is the backstop. Never claim PASS without the tool's verdict.
After every transformation that touches the netlist — synthesis, DFT
insertion, clock gating, ECO — someone has to prove the result is
functionally identical to the golden RTL. This skill drives that check
through MCP-EDA's eda_lvs yosys_equiv mode.
Mandatory Deterministic Preflight
# MCP tool call (handles SAT-engine corner cases since v0.1.12):
eda_lvs({
mode: "yosys_equiv",
layout_netlist: "<post-transformation-netlist>.v",
schematic_netlist: "<golden-netlist>.v",
top_module: "<top>",
pdk: "sky130", // or "gf180" or "custom" with custom_lib
})
The tool returns equiv_cells_total / proven / unproven plus
sat_model_unsupported_cells[] (for custom-PDK Liberty primitives
without built-in SAT models), and writes the result to reports/lec.json
(+ optional reports/lec.rpt).
The PASS verdict is NOT decided in this prose — it is enforced by
programs/lec_equivalence_check.py. That deterministic substance gate
independently re-parses the artefacts (alias-resilient across Yosys
equiv_* / Cadence Conformal / Synopsys Formality field spellings) and
returns rc=0 (PASS) iff equivalent==true AND compared-points > 0 (non-vacuous)
AND non-equivalent points == 0 AND unproven/aborted points == 0 — with an
anti-vacuous-claim guard so a bare {"equivalent": true} over 0 compared
points is an HONEST FAIL, never a vacuous PASS. Missing/unparseable
reports/lec.json is also an honest FAIL (LEC_REPORT_MISSING /
LEC_REPORT_UNPARSEABLE), so absence of evidence can never be claimed PASS.
# Verdict gate (run AFTER eda_lvs / eda_equiv has written reports/lec.json):
python3 programs/lec_equivalence_check.py <project_dir> --json reports/lec_gate.json
# rc 0 = PASS, 1 = FAIL (NOT_EQUIVALENT / NONEQUIV / UNPROVEN / VACUOUS /
# NO_POINT_EVIDENCE), 2 = bad-arg / not-a-dir.
